Key Responsibilities
- Defect Management & Remediation
- Lead the identification, documentation, prioritisation, and resolution of defects across the project lifecycle
- Develop and implement effective remediation strategies aligned to project goals, budgets, and timelines
- Carry out root cause analysis and embed continuous improvement practices
- Project Delivery & Coordination
- Manage the full lifecycle of remediation projects, including planning, budgeting, and resource allocation
- Coordinate cross-functional teams to ensure timely and effective resolution of defects
- Track progress, monitor performance, and escalate risks where necessary
- Stakeholder Engagement
- Build and maintain strong relationships with internal teams, contractors, and external partners
- Provide clear, regular updates on project progress and remediation plans
- Manage customer expectations and handle complaints sensitively and effectively
- Quality, Compliance & Safety
- Ensure all works comply with relevant regulations, including Building Safety legislation and Approved Documents
- Monitor quality through robust assurance processes and challenge unsafe or substandard practices
- Promote a strong culture of building safety and compliance across all stakeholders
- Risk Management & Reporting
- Identify and mitigate risks related to building defects and remediation works
- Develop reporting dashboards and maintain accurate project documentation
- Provide regular performance and risk updates to senior stakeholders
